CNET Review
The Good: Integrated HDTV tuner; independent input memory; decent postcalibration performance; memory-card slots for digital-photo display.
The Bad: Poor grayscale tracking; scan-velocity modulation isn't user-removable; optimal video performance requires professional calibration.
The Bottom Line: The affordable and versatile WS-55513 HDTV has a solid feature package anchored by a built-in high-def tuner.
